TRADITIONAL FITTED OAK HOME OFFICE AND LIBRARY

WEST CHILTINGTON, WEST SUSSEX


We handcrafted this traditional fitted home office and library in natural oak for our client’s characterful home in the village of West Chiltington in West Sussex. The bespoke, made to measure furniture features an executive desk, carefully configured bookcase cabinets and ingenious solutions for concealed storage. Decorative design features include fluted solid oak pilasters which add a sophisticated, classic look to the cabinetry. The cabinet doors, drawer fronts and frames have been constructed in 25mm thick European oak, and the warm tones and rich grain of this sustainable timber create a welcoming and productive home office with a timeless quality.

 

Shaped statement desk

This impressive statement desk has been beautifully handcrafted for long-term durability and practical comfort. The angled shape creates a comfortable seating area with ample leg room. Every side of the desk has a high-quality finish to present a professional appearance from every angle in the room. The real oak veneered surface has solid oak edges and features two hand-fitted, sheepskin leather insets in a medium tan colour. Other customised features include eight equal-sized drawers and two pencil storage drawers,

Shaker-style cabinetry

The floor to ceiling and wall-to-wall oak bookcase cabinetry features tailored shelving, lower cupboards and hanging file drawers, and a glass-fronted upper display unit. This central cabinet is beautifully illuminated with concealed, dimmable LED lighting. The cabinet countertop and desktop both feature a matching chamfered edge and plinth detail. A chamfer is a refined yet impactful design choice that achieves a safer, more durable, and visually appealing furniture. All the cabinets are fully lined with real oak veneer. We also hand finished the cabinetry with natural Rubio Monocoat wood oil in Pure, which accentuates the authentic look of the oak.
